Forces are part of a mutual action called INTERACTION.
WHERE IS THE INTERACTION IN THIS PICTURE?
![Page 3: Physical Science Ch. 6 Forces are part of a mutual action called INTERACTION. WHERE IS THE INTERACTION IN THIS PICTURE?](https://reader035.vdocuments.us/reader035/viewer/2022072015/56649eca5503460f94bd8676/html5/thumbnails/3.jpg)
NEWTON’S THIRD LAW STATES: Whenever one object exerts a force on a second object, the second object exerts an equal and opposite force on the first object.

Action VS. Reaction
ACTION OBJECT A EXERTS A
FORCE ON OBJECT B.
Example: hammer hits nail
REACTION OBJECT B EXERTS
FORCE ON OBJECT A Example: nail hits
hammer back

Boulder vs. Earth Example:Earth pulled up by boulder, boulder pulled to ground by Earth. We can see the boulder move, but why don’t we notice the Earth being pulled? MASS DIFFERENCES!!F/m=a Boulder, f/M=a EarthMore mass, less acceleration

Do action-reaction forces cancel?
Only internal forces cancel! See below… hand pushes box so box pushes hand. BUT, they are external… so the box accelerates
the hand and the hand accelerates the box!!!

Have you ever noticed that you can’t really
push yourself?
Forces exerted by one part of an object on another part of the same
object are INTERNAL FORCES!
Internal forces NEVER influence the acceleration of an object!
Only external forces are responsible for acceleration!
